Provider Score in 41840, Neon, Kentucky

The Provider Score for the Lung Cancer Score in 41840, Neon, Kentucky is 32 when comparing 34,000 ZIP Codes in the United States.

An estimate of 96.45 percent of the residents in 41840 has some form of health insurance. 58.03 percent of the residents have some type of public health insurance like Medicare, Medicaid, Veterans Affairs (VA), or TRICARE. About 46.90 percent of the residents have private health insurance, either through their employer or direct purchase. Military veterans should know that percent of the residents in the ZIP Code of 41840 have VA health insurance. Also, percent of the residents receive TRICARE.

For the 245 residents under the age of 18, there is an estimate of 5 pediatricians in a 20-mile radius of 41840. An estimate of 0 geriatricians or physicians who focus on the elderly who can serve the 103 residents over the age of 65 years.

In a 20-mile radius, there are 338 health care providers accessible to residents in 41840, Neon, Kentucky.

## Lung Cancer Score Analysis: Neon, Kentucky (ZIP Code 41840)

This analysis assesses the landscape of lung cancer care within the 41840 ZIP code, focusing on primary care availability in Neon, Kentucky, and the resources available to support early detection, diagnosis, and treatment. It aims to provide a nuanced understanding of the strengths and weaknesses of the local healthcare system, considering factors crucial for patient outcomes.

Neon, Kentucky, like many rural communities, faces significant challenges in healthcare access. A critical element of lung cancer care is the availability of primary care physicians (PCPs). These physicians are often the first point of contact for patients, playing a vital role in screening, early detection, and referral to specialists. The physician-to-patient ratio in this area is likely a key indicator of access. Low ratios, reflecting a shortage of PCPs, can lead to delayed diagnoses, reduced screening rates, and poorer overall health outcomes. The analysis needs to determine this ratio specifically for Neon, comparing it to state and national averages to gauge the severity of the situation.

The availability of specialist care, particularly pulmonologists, oncologists, and thoracic surgeons, is another crucial factor. Lung cancer treatment often requires a multidisciplinary approach, necessitating seamless coordination between these specialists. If these specialists are located far from Neon, patients face travel burdens, which can be particularly challenging for individuals already experiencing the physical and emotional toll of cancer. The analysis should identify the nearest locations of these specialists and assess the ease of access, considering factors like transportation options and wait times for appointments.

Telemedicine adoption is increasingly important, particularly in rural areas where access to specialists can be limited. The analysis should examine the extent to which local practices utilize telemedicine for consultations, follow-up appointments, and remote monitoring. Telemedicine can bridge geographical barriers, providing patients with access to specialists and support services without the need for extensive travel. The availability of reliable internet connectivity, a common challenge in rural areas, is also a factor to consider in assessing the feasibility of telemedicine adoption.

Mental health resources are often overlooked in cancer care, but they are vital for patient well-being. A lung cancer diagnosis can have a profound impact on a patient's mental and emotional health, leading to anxiety, depression, and other psychological challenges. The analysis should assess the availability of mental health services in the Neon area, including access to therapists, counselors, and support groups. The integration of mental health services into the overall cancer care plan is essential for providing holistic support to patients.

The analysis needs to determine the availability of smoking cessation programs. Smoking is the leading cause of lung cancer, and helping patients quit smoking is a critical component of prevention and treatment. The availability of evidence-based smoking cessation programs, including counseling and medication, can significantly improve patient outcomes.
